Output e8a996bf7c581f5c646fd4c5895c80fbd2eb4caecb36766ae900f79ad5008a46:1

value
1103703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4dabdcbd29a62b139f5a6e694a6f16053fe9aea OP_EQUAL
address
3M6VDdVySkNmw8wknq4XPA73jEt6UMQvoP
transaction
e8a996bf7c581f5c646fd4c5895c80fbd2eb4caecb36766ae900f79ad5008a46
spent
true